value drew the judges’ approval. “Often, clients have small volumes to move, and it clearly is not cost effective to pay for a truck to travel to, say, Switzerland with only a few items on board,” Andy Hawtin explains. “Previously, these moves would be quoted on the normal shared-load basis, but clients would often have to wait a number of weeks for their belongings to arrive. “In order to better service this particular route, we committed
to a vehicle leaving our London office every Monday, without fail and whether fully loaded or not, where small loads can be booked at short notice. At our hub warehouse on the German/Swiss border, consignments are carefully separated. Customs are then cleared, and the goods delivered locally, normally on a Thursday and Friday. The process works in reverse for moves to the UK. “Clients receive their goods almost immediately, and at a fraction
of the cost. This is particularly popular with the advent of lump- sum policies, where budget controls are tight and individuals often have to fund a move themselves in the first instance, claiming back at a later date.” Judging by the glowing testimonials, this approach is working.
